CAF CL: Plateau United thrash Cameroun’s Eding Sport 3-0

Abuja

Plateau United yesterday made a strong statement that they are ready to be counted among the great teams in Africa as they spanked Eding Sport Football Club of Cameroun by 3-0 in the CAF Championship.
The ‘Lalong Boys’, who are campaigning in the CAF Champion League for the first time, dominated the Camerounians throughout the 9o minutes of the encounter until they surrendered the maximum three points at the New Jos Stadium.
The Kennedy Boboye wards took the full advantage of the fact that Eding Sport played the game without their coach, who reportedly stayed away in protest over team selection by his club bosses.
Plateau took the lead in the 20th minute, when the rebound from Tosin Omoyele’s penalty for a handball was tucked away by Elijah Ogene.
Sunday Ingbede made it 2-0 in the 86th minute while Joshua Obaje scored the third on the stroke of full time.
The return leg is fixed for Cameroun in a fortnight.
